我正在尝试远程调试过去偶尔遇到的应用程序,而不会出现问题。我有一个共享目录,可用于在远程计算机上输出,远程调试工具正在计算机上运行并且工作正常。该文件夹具有“所有人”权限。
重建时,将生成所有输出文件,包括我要调试的文件。然后我得到一个错误,
”尝试运行项目时出错:无法启动程序 'D:\ MyShare \ MyApp.exe'。 系统找不到指定的文件“
这特别奇怪,因为文件存在,它只是创建了它,而且我可以在本地或在远程计算机上手动执行它。我已经检查了Process Monitor,这表明该文件很好,因此Visual Studio似乎能够很好地查看该程序,不确定是什么导致了错误。
我没有运气就重启了双方。
答案 0 :(得分:1)
通常,我在发布此消息的第二秒钟就解决它。解决方案是使用完整的UNC共享路径,不映射的驱动器路径。
所以我的项目“输出路径”是
d:\myshare\
成为
\\somepc\myshare
现在一切都按预期进行。